Building Reactive WordPress Plugins – Part 3 – Elm

In the final part of the Building Reactive WordPress Plugins series across on the Delicious Brains blog, I explore using Elm rather than JavaScript to write the front end of WP Cron Pixie, the small WordPress dashboard widget for showing what’s in the WordPress cron.
I had more fun writing the code for this article than any other in the series. I hope you enjoy reading it and maybe it gets you thinking about trying out Elm for your next web frontend.

Building Reactive WordPress Plugins – Part 1 – Backbone.js

I’m writing a short series for Delicious Brains on building reactive style frontend WordPress plugins. Part 1, which uses Backbone.js on the frontend, just went live.
This first article is rather long as it introduces the plugin and its backend as well as how to use Backbone.js. Follow up articles should be shorter as each one will concentrate on building the frontend with a different technology, and won’t deal with the backend so much.

Let’s Encrypt HTTPS + Linode NodeBalancer

Over on the Delicious Brains blog I’ve written about a couple of ways to use a free Let’s Encrypt certificate when using a Linode NodeBalancer.
It was a fun exercise, and will no doubt come in handy for a couple of projects I have in mind.
